Key Mistakes to Avoid for Female SEO Executives Looking to Excel in Their Careers

In the rapidly evolving world of search engine optimization (SEO), standing out and advancing in your career requires more than just technical expertise. For female SEO executives, the path to success involves navigating unique challenges, breaking stereotypes, and strategically positioning oneself as a leader. This guide highlights critical mistakes female SEO executives should avoid to thrive in their careers and achieve their professional goals.

1. Underestimating the Importance of Personal Branding

One major mistake is neglecting personal branding. Your personal brand is how you present yourself to the industry, colleagues, and potential employers. It communicates your values, expertise, and professional story.

Building Your Personal Brand

  • Define your unique value proposition and highlight specialized skills.
  • Engage actively on professional networks like LinkedIn.
  • Publish insightful content to showcase your expertise.

2. Shying Away from Leadership Opportunities

Many female professionals hesitate to step up to leadership roles due to self-doubt or fear of work-life balance challenges. However, leadership opportunities can propel your career by building visibility and influence within the industry.

Strategies to Embrace Leadership

  • Volunteer for projects that imply leadership roles to gain experience and confidence.
  • Seek mentorship from established leaders to guide your growth.
  • Continuously develop your leadership skills through workshops and courses.

3. Failing to Stay Updated with Industry Trends

The SEO industry evolves rapidly, and falling behind on the latest trends can hinder your career growth. It’s crucial to stay informed about search engine algorithm updates, new tools, and best practices.

Keeping Up with SEO Trends

  • Subscribe to industry-leading blogs and newsletters.
  • Participate in webinars and conferences.
  • Join SEO forums and groups for shared knowledge.

4. Overlooking the Power of Networking

Networking is an invaluable tool in advancing your career. It helps in gaining new insights, finding mentors, and exploring job opportunities. However, many professionals neglect this aspect due to time constraints or discomfort in social settings.

How to Enhance Networking Efforts

  • Attend industry events and engage in discussions.
  • Connect with professionals through social media platforms.
  • Follow up with new contacts and build genuine relationships.

5. Ignoring the Significance of Soft Skills

While technical skills are vital in SEO, soft skills like communication, collaboration, and problem-solving play a critical role in career success. Ignoring their development can restrict your ability to work effectively within a team and interact with clients.

Developing Essential Soft Skills

  • Enhance your communication by engaging in public speaking or writing.
  • Collaborate on projects to practice teamwork.
  • Participate in role-play scenarios or workshops to improve problem-solving.

6. Not Seeking Feedback

Feedback is vital for personal and professional growth. However, some professionals shy away from it due to fear of criticism. Embracing feedback will help in identifying areas for improvement and enhancing your performance.

Strategies to Encourage and Use Feedback

  • Regularly request feedback from peers and supervisors.
  • Review feedback constructively and develop an action plan for improvement.
  • Express gratitude for feedback and take proactive steps to address it.

7. Overemphasis on Perfection

Striving for perfection can lead to procrastination and burnout. While attention to detail is crucial, it’s essential to strike a balance between high-quality work and timely delivery.

Balancing Quality and Efficiency

  • Set realistic deadlines and prioritize tasks wisely.
  • Focus on progress rather than perfection.
  • Accept that mistakes are inevitable and a part of learning.

8. Neglecting Work-Life Balance

Balancing career ambitions with personal life is often challenging. Overlooking the need for downtime can lead to stress and fatigue, affecting productivity and job satisfaction.

Maintaining a Healthy Work-Life Balance

  • Set boundaries between work and personal time.
  • Take regular breaks and vacations to recharge.
  • Practice mindfulness and relaxation techniques.

9. Failing to Assert Yourself

Women often face the challenge of being heard and acknowledged in male-dominated environments. Failing to assert oneself can impact career growth and job satisfaction.

Effective Self-Assertion Techniques

  • Practice clear and confident communication.
  • Prepare to back up your ideas with data and research.
  • Participate actively in meetings and presentations.

10. Avoiding Risk-Taking

Fear of making mistakes can hold back from taking risks that could lead to substantial career advancements. Adopting a risk-averse attitude limits innovation and opportunities for growth.

Embracing Calculated Risks

  • Evaluate the potential risks and benefits before making decisions.
  • Learn from past experiences to make informed choices.
  • Be open to new challenges that promote career growth.

In conclusion, female SEO executives can excel in their careers by addressing and avoiding these common mistakes. By focusing on personal branding, leadership development, networking, and maintaining a healthy work-life balance, you can establish yourself as a successful industry leader. Remember, success in SEO requires continuous learning and adapting to evolving trends, so stay curious and proactive in your career journey.
